Abstract

Disclosed is a knurling machine for plates, which can produce various stereoscopic decorative patterns on wooden plates, comprising a machine frame, a transmission device arranged on the machine frame, and a part for controlling an electric appliance. The utility model is characterized in that a main drive shaft which has electro-thermal embossing mould rollers and is arranged on the machine frame through a bearing bracket is connected together with the output shaft of a reduction box through shaft couplings. Driven rollers are arranged on an elevating working platform that is positioned below the electro-thermal embossing mould rollers, and the main drive shaft that has the electro-thermal embossing mould rollers is a hollow shaft processed with central holes which are combined with a cooling device through the connecting pieces arranged on the shaft end. The utility model has high work efficiency, low cost, and easy mould change.

Description

Knurling machine for plate
The utility model relates to a kind of being applicable at various sheet materials, particularly the sheet material edge knurling machine of the various stereo decoration patterns of compacting on wooden boards.
Along with improving constantly of people's living standard, the improvement of living conditions, people are also increasing to the demand of all kinds of high-grade ornament materials, and are particularly all the more so to the demand of wooden carving, cotton ginning decorative panel.For adapting to the demand in market, more existing producers adopt flat cotton gin to come production cotton ginning decorative panel.But above-mentioned this cotton gin is limit by its rolling mill practice, is the quality of assurance rolled products, and has to the more complicated of its equipment making, and need to strengthen its operation power, thereby cause the on the high side of its equipment, and the cost of product rises, and influences its market.
The purpose of this utility model provides a kind of structure more reasonable with regard to being to overcome above-mentioned weak point of the prior art, and is easy for operation, and the sheet material edge knurling machine that can increase work efficiency effectively.
The purpose of this utility model can adopt following measure to realize:
Sheet material edge knurling machine of the present utility model mainly comprises frame, rack-mounted transmission device, and electrical control part; The final drive shaft that has electrothermal embossing die roller relies on bearing bracket stand to be installed on the frame, and final drive shaft combines by the output shaft of shaft coupling and reduction box; Driven voller is installed on the lift workbench that is positioned at electrothermal embossing die roller below; The final drive shaft that has electrothermal embossing die roller is the quill shaft that is processed with centre bore, and this centre bore combines with cooling device by the connector that is arranged on axle head.
Final drive shaft in the utility model is installed on the frame by two bearing bracket stands, and one of them bearing bracket stand is fixedly mounted on the frame by support plate, and another is loaded on the support that oat tail groove structure is arranged of upper end setting; The lift workbench is arranged with lifting screw, and the lower end of lifting screw is equipped with an adjusting handle by being meshed with bevel gear on the power transmission shaft with its affixed bevel gear on power transmission shaft; The running roller core retainer plate of the internal layer of electrothermal embossing die roller for combining by key ways of connecting and final drive shaft, the skin of running roller core retainer plate is a thermal insulation layer, between thermal insulation layer and embossing die roller the arc electric boiling plate is installed.
In addition, the cooling of final drive shaft realizes by water circulating pump in the utility model.
The utility model has following advantage compared to existing technology:
A, utilize the rolling mode to replace flat rolling mode, thereby greatly reduced the press power of complete machine, simplified device structure, manufacturing cost is descended;
B, owing to utilize the continuous compression moulding of mould roller, thereby make work efficiency can obtain raising by a relatively large margin;
C, the temperature of suitably adjusting the mould roller can suppress the different pattern of color on same sheet material;
The cost of d, the utility model mould is 1/5th of a prior art only, and has replacing simply, easy to operate advantage.

The utility model is done with detailed description below with reference to embodiment (accompanying drawing):
As Fig. 1,2, shown in, sheet material edge knurling machine of the present utility model is by frame (8), be installed in the transmission device that upper rack is made up of motor (12), stepless speed regulation decelerator (6) and final drive shaft (4), and rack-mounted electrical control part (7), circulating water cooling system and Knurling device (2), (3) are formed.
Final drive shaft in the utility model (4) is for being processed with the quill shaft of centre bore, and this centre bore combines with the circulation cooling water pump by the connector (19) that is arranged on axle head; Final drive shaft is installed on the frame by two bearing bracket stands (1), and the bearing bracket stand that is positioned at the rear portion is fixedly mounted on by support plate (5) on the platen on top of frame, is positioned at anterior bearing and is installed on the support that is processed with oat tail groove structure (11); Final drive shaft combines by the output shaft of shaft coupling and reduction box (6); Electrothermal embossing die roller (3) is installed in the middle part of final drive shaft (4), and driven voller (2) is installed on the lift workbench (10) that is positioned at electrothermal embossing die roller (3) below; Lift workbench bottom is provided with a cover manual hoisting device (as shown in Figure 3), this lowering or hoisting gear is by lifting screw (20), the bevel gear (14) that is loaded on the power transmission shaft (15) that is installed in the bevel gear (13) of the lower end of lifting screw and is meshed with it is formed, and adjusting handle (9) is installed in the power transmission shaft end.
Shown in Fig. 4,5, the running roller core retainer plate (18) of the internal layer of electrothermal embossing die roller (3) for combining by key ways of connecting and final drive shaft (4), the skin of running roller core retainer plate is thermal insulation layer (17), between thermal insulation layer (17) and embossing die roller (3) arc electric boiling plate (16) is installed.
The manual hoisting device that lift workbench of the present utility model bottom is provided with can be used for regulating the distance between two rollers, to adapt to the needs of processing different-thickness sheet material.
The control of electrothermal embossing die roll temperature realizes by electrical control part; Though add the thermal insulation layer of forming by silicate aluminum board between heating plate and the running roller core retainer plate, also can have influence on final drive shaft inevitably, the utility model adopts circulating water cooling system to realize the cooling of main shaft each several part for this reason.
